Key responsibilities of the Health and Safety Advisor include:
- Supporting site teams across groundworks projects with day-to-day health, safety matters.
- Conducting site inspections, audits and reporting.
- Promoting a positive safety culture through coaching and engagement.
- Supporting compliance with ISO standards and industry accreditations.
- Investigating incidents and supporting closeout of actions.
- Liaising with clients and operational teams on health and safety performance.
